Umbria is located in central Italy, known as the "Green Heart of Italy," offering breathtaking landscapes of rolling hills, vineyards, and charming medieval towns. Our venue is located in Spoleto, which is approximately 80 miles (130 km) from Rome. By car, it takes around 1.5 to 2 hours to reach Spoleto, depending on traffic and the route taken. Alternatively, you can take a train, which typically takes about 1.5 to 2 hours as well. Mid-September in Umbria offers beautiful early autumn weather, with warm, sunny days and comfortably cool evenings. Temperatures typically range from 60–80°F (16–27°C), with little rainfall, making it a perfect time to enjoy the region’s scenic beauty and celebrate with us!

2025 is a Jubilee Year, a special event in the Catholic Church that takes place every 25 years, bringing millions of pilgrims to Rome. This means the city and surrounding areas will be busier than usual, with large crowds, higher demand for transportation and accommodations, and occasional road closures. While we do not expect this to significantly impact guests after leaving Rome, we recommend booking flights, trains, and rental cars early if you're extending your stay, and allowing extra time for travel.
